Im currently sitting in a hostel in Geneva, it is a beautiful place. Anyway, since my last blog I have travelled to Berlin, Salzburg (Austria), Bologna (Italy), and now Geneva (Switzerland).

Berlin was a great place, super friendly and kind of grungy, with lots of punk rockers roaming the streets. We found some really great pubs and hung out with some British guys till 4 or 5 in the morning. We actually got kind of lost while with them but, it is all part of the adventure. Continuing on. I stood on Hitlers bunker, tried to climb the Berlin wall, had my passport stamped at Check Point Charlie (the border crossing formerly seperating East and West Berlin) and I climbed the Reichstag Parliament building.
